Why does BC not provide enough counselors at UCS for the amount of students who seek their services? ?

Why does BC not provide enough counselors at UCS for the amount of students who seek their services? ?
Why does BC not provide enough counselors at UCS for the amount of students who seek their services? ?

Here’s what UCS said in response to a similar question in January: “While UCS is staffed at levels at least equal to most of our peer institutions, and is always available to students in crisis that day, there is still the reality that students seeking ongoing longer term therapy may have to wait up to a couple of weeks for an appointment. We are piloting a new initiative offering same day consultation appointments for students seeking to address an identified problem in a rapid access fashion. We hope that this will help more accurately and quickly meet student mental health needs. We are always interested in feedback of all sorts, and strive to improve our service to the BC community.”
